In the 2019-2020 academic year, 15 students received their bachelor’s degree in EE. The gender and racial-ethnic breakdown of those individuals is shown below.

Male-to-Female Ratio

Women made up around 40.0% of the EE students who took home a bachelor’s degree in 2019-2020. This is higher than the nationwide number of 15.7%.

Racial-Ethnic Diversity

Racial-ethnic minority graduates* made up 53.3% of the EE bachelor’s degrees at Caltech in 2019-2020. This is higher than the nationwide number of 36%.
